Output 649cd69e35616b605db24501a117fac9dc0bb258aa50ec79271f1ff799a1003e:23

value
26151326
script pubkey
OP_0 OP_PUSHBYTES_20 42f9b2f0521718d80b04ccde77c60db1675bc02e
address
ltc1qgtum9uzjzuvdszcyen0803sdk9n4hspwwmazwg
transaction
649cd69e35616b605db24501a117fac9dc0bb258aa50ec79271f1ff799a1003e
spent
true